CHICAGO, Dec. 3 /PRNewswire-USNewswire/ -- On October 28, 2009, UniCare announced plans to exit Illinois' commercial health insurance market. The same day, Health Care Service Corporation (HCSC), which operates Blue Cross and Blue Shield of Illinois (BCBSIL) - as well as Blue Cross and Blue Shield plans in New Mexico, Oklahoma, and Texas - and UniCare announced BCBSIL would offer replacement coverage for UniCare members in Illinois that, in most cases, would have similar benefits and rates. In addition, UniCare endorsed BCBSIL and the other Blue Cross and Blue Shield plans operated by HCSC, calling them "the insurers of choice" for its group and individual policyholders.

With more than 7 million members, BCBSIL, a division of Health Care Service Corporation, a Mutual Legal Reserve Company, is the largest health insurance company in Illinois. Started in 1936, BCBSIL is committed to promoting the health and wellness of its members and its communities through accessible, cost-effective, quality health care. BCBSIL is an independent licensee of the Blue Cross and Blue Shield Association.
